This is a great plug in, but whenever I enter a pinyin word with a tone, a space shows up between it and the next pinyin word with a tone. For example, xue2sheng1 with the correct tone markers would always show up as xue2 sheng1. This just makes learning the rhythm of the language a little bit harder when spaces show up in a phrase or sentence where there shouldn't be.

Is there a way to fix it?
